He chooses that part of his name to have painted in a detail in the roc of the painting to look like it is inscribed in the painting (bonaparte). He commissioned this painting in 1801, he was a political leader at the time, he"s presenting himself in different moment in his life. We can also see the troops in the painting returning to italy after a successful military campaign. Portrays himself as a man of destiny and man who has and will continue to lead. Presented on horseback to look taller and to look more magnificent. He wants it to look like he"s leading france forward. Leads the army on several campaigns, stages a coute de ta - takes control of state with the force of the army behind him. Very successful, by 1804 french senate vote to give him the title of emperor of france. 12 year period of the 1st french republic ends.
